Book Description
When Blessed Are The Blood Mares was published in 1978, no other single source existed that contained such a wide range of information on the care of the breeding of mare from mating, through gestation, to foaling and nursing, and on the care of the young horse. Now there is: the second edition of this classic.

For the serious broodmare manager..........2007-06-08
I really enjoyed this book, especially because it went into detail about what to look for in the neo-natal foal and post-partum mare. It gave distinct things to look for which helped enable me to make the decision to call my vet in the middle of the night, and eventually saved my colt's life. Indispensible book to have on the book shelf if you breed and foal your own mares. Another great thing about this book, is that it goes into detail about when to re-breed after foaling, when not to, and what steps you will go thru (explained) on how to get her pregnant. Not quite enough information for me on follicle size measurements, edema measurements, short cycling, etc., but for the most part, this is a must have book.

Amazon.com
Concentrating on a wide array of decorative accessories for the home--not including adornments for walls, floors, and furniture--Fantastic Finishes presents more than 30 colorful, attractive techniques to adorn frames, boxes, trays, screens, small tables, and much more. In project after project you'll learn about wood finishes (antiquing, distressing, graining, crackling, and decoupage); metal finishes (verdigris, patina, foiling, and leafing); marble, stone, and shell finishes (malachite, fantasy marble, granite, abalone, and tortoiseshell); and decorative finishes (painted motifs, texturing, embossing, floral painting, and leather looks). To provide inspiration, each category closes with a photo gallery of items decorated using the techniques. There's also a handy chart showing 24 different finishes together across a double-page spread, making it easy to compare them when trying to choose a method for a particular project of your own.

Book Description
The interiors of the great country and town houses built in Britain in the eighteenth century were splendid creations, increasingly extravagant as fashions changed and aristocratic home owners attempted to outdo one another. This gorgeous book surveys the decorative schemes of these fabulous homes, considering the combined effects created by design, furniture, textiles, silver, and artworks.
John Cornforth, the foremost authority on British interiors of this era, covers a wide range of subjects. He discusses changing social practice and the uses to which rooms were put; the way that fashions in dress mirrored fashions in interiors; the impact of chinoiserie and Eastern styles that became prevalent due to burgeoning trade; the primacy of upholstery in beds, curtains, wall hangings, seat furniture, and case covers; the influence of decorator William Kent; and the ways that collections of art were integrated into designs. And he concludes with detailed case studies of eight preeminent country houses.
Engagingly written and generously illustrated, this book is certain to appeal to anyone who maintains, restores, or enjoys visiting historic houses.

Book Description
The English House is a vivid photographic tour of the private homes and lifestyles of the storied English countryside that offers England's rich span of architectural and interior styles as wonderfully inspiring and intiguing examples of current influential decorating trends. Whether a charming and humble cottage or a grand Georgian and Palladian manor house, all the homes featured in this stunning book illustrate the epitome of styles that define the English house.
The delightful text details each house's quirks while highlighting the decorating approaches and design ideas-startling juxtapositions, new takes on tradition, witty visual puns, and bold new combinations. This is an ideal book for any anglophile and is equally appealing to anyone with an interest in interior decoration, with many design ideas that easily translate into interiors on either side of the Atlantic.
Sally Griffiths started writing after her own home was featured in British House & Garden 20 years ago. She runs a photo library called Red Cover and is the author of The English Country Cottage.

Book Description
This collection represents the first large scale attempt to discuss the Middle Eastern mandates as a totality. It compares the application and effects of this very specific form of late colonialism from a variety of different disciplinary perspectives, including anthropology, architecture, archival conservation, economics, history, law and sociology. It contains analyses at both micro and macro levels, including specific instances of revolt or collaboration, studies of particular individuals, of professional groups and their contributions to "nation-building," comparisons between the various political and cultural policies of the mandatory powers, and the formation and practice of "le savoir colonial" by contemporary ethnographers, officials, physicians and teachers. The volume will be of interest to historians of imperialism and of the twentieth century Middle East.

Book Description
This long-awaited book is the first to focus solely on the brilliant but often neglected interiors and furniture of the great British architect Sir Edwin Landseer Lutyens (1869-1944).
Lutyens's lifelong creative partnership with landscape designer Gertrude Jekyll spurred the revival of the English country garden, and his designs-rooted in the English Arts and Crafts movement but inspired by Classicism-remain popular today for their clean lines, angles, and contrasts. Published with the cooperation of the Lutyens family, and illustrated with specially commissioned and archival photographs of intact or restored interiors and gardens, original furniture designs, and contemporary reinterpretations of the Lutyens style, the book provides fresh insight into a design genius whose masterful synthesis of function and artistry has enduring relevance and appeal.
ELIZABETH WILHIDE was born in the United States and has lived in England since the late 1960s. She is a leading expert on interior design who has written, co-authored, or contributed to dozens of books on the subject, including Abrams' William Morris: Decor & Design.
CANDIA LUTYENS, who has contributed the foreword, is the great-niece of Sir Edwin Lutyens. She lives in England.

Lutyens houses come alive.......2007-03-27
Although this book was published in 2000, I was surprised to find no customer had yet reviewed it. It is a little different from other books on the work of Sir Edwin Lutyens.
First of all, most of the photographs are in color, bringing the subjects to life in a way that was not possible in previous books, many of them relying largely on old photographs from Country Life magazine. Thus we get a much more real feeling of those classic Lutyen houses, nestling into their incredible English gardens (largely designed by Gertrude Jekyll) and see how the design is carried on through to the interiors. All the favorite Lutyens houses are there - Goddards, Orchards, Little Thakeham, Munstead Wood, Deanery Garden, Marsh Court and more.
Another difference in this book is that it deals not only with the architecture but also with the design of the interiors, the architectural fixtures and accessories and the furniture, which in themselves are amazing - they bow to tradition, yet look to the future - and many have been borrowed by more than one modern designer.
This book is well worth consideration.

Book Description
Great Houses of Scotland presents 26 historic castles and manors in the land of ancient legend that inspired Sir Walter Scott and Shakespeare's Macbeth. Over 300 rich color photographs take the reader beyond the velvet ropes and through the grand public drawing rooms, private bedrooms, and back stairways of Scotland's famous houses.
From formal, gilded halls to rustic trophy rooms, the range of interior styles reflects the personality of Scotland's foremost families. Charming anecdotes and candid character sketches of the famed individuals who built these houses make this a fascinating social history as well as an architectural tour.
The selection of houses reflects the development of architectural style in Scotland, from old tower houses such as Cawdor and Traquair to the spectacular baroque of Drumlanrig and the pioneering Classicism of Kinross by Sir William Bruce. The masterful architecture of William Adam is highlighted here, including his work on Arniston, the House of Dun, and the palatial Duff House. Besides such beloved favorites as Sir Walter Scott's Abbotsford, Blair, Hopetoun, and Mellerstain, the book is full of remarkable surprises, including the High Victorian Gothic extravaganza of the newly restored Mount Stuart, and the Edwardian opulence of Ardkinglas. The Scottish ability to combine intimacy and grandeur has never been more glorious than in the silver staircase, marble dairy, and teak stable of Manderston; Dunrobin Castle perches on cliff's edge as if in a fairy tale-- the inimitable character of each historic house shines in this beautiful book.
With encouraging plans for restoration and revitalization by the present owners-- the National Galleries of Scotland's initiative to restore Duff House as a satellite gallery, plans for an opera school at Yester, the rejuvenation of a brewery at Traquair-- this is a timely chronicle of the living history of these great houses.

Book Description
This volume is the first comprehensive study of the work of the Society of Jesus in the British Isles during the sixteenth century. Beginning with an account of brief papal missions to Ireland (1541) and Scotland (1562), it goes on to cover the foundation of a permanent mission to England (1580) and the frustration of Catholic hopes with the failure of the Spanish Armada (1588). Throughout the book, the activities of the Jesuits - preaching, propaganda, prayer and politics - are set within a wider European context, and within the framework of the Society's Constitutions. In particular, the sections on religious life and involvement in diplomacy show how flexibly the Jesuits adapted their "way of proceeding" to the religious and political circumstances of the British Isles, and to the demands of the Counter-Reformation.
